Twin Peaks Wilderness Viewpoint & Bonneville Shoreline Trail - Ferguson Canyon Section via Ferguson Canyon Trail is a 5-mile out-and-back in Twin Peaks Wilderness near Prospector Hills, UT. The route reaches Twin Peaks Wilderness Viewpoint at the turnaround, 2.5 miles in. It climbs 1,760 ft, with sections as steep as 33% grade, and is mostly dirt.
